The distance between Saint-Paul and Piton de la Fournaise is 107 km. The road distance is 95.4 km.
It takes approximately 2h 29m to get from Saint-Paul to Piton de la Fournaise,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Saint-Paul to Piton de la Fournaise is 95 km. It takes approximately 1h 39m to drive from Saint-Paul to Piton de la Fournaise.

There is no direct connection from Saint-Paul to Piton de la Fournaise. However, you can take the bus to Gare de St-Pierre then drive to Piton de la Fournaise. Alternatively, you can drive from Saint-Paul to Piton de la Fournaise in around 1h 39m.
